Rep. Daniel Amos Donates Ambulance to Federal University of Applied Sciences, Kachia

Rep. Daniel Amos, the member representing Jema’a/Sanga Federal Constituency, has donated a brand-new ambulance to the Federal University of Applied Sciences (FUAS), Kachia, to strengthen the institution’s healthcare and emergency response capacity.
The ambulance was formally handed over to the university by a delegation led by the lawmaker’s Senior Legislative Aide, Hon. Samuel Isah Shamaki, who presented the vehicle’s keys and documents to the Vice-Chancellor, Prof. Quirix William Barnabas.
Speaking at the handover, Hon. Shamaki said the donation reflects Rep. Amos’ commitment to education and student welfare, stressing the importance of timely medical intervention in academic institutions.
Receiving the ambulance, Prof. Barnabas thanked the lawmaker for the gesture, describing it as a vital asset that would enhance emergency response and improve safety across the university community.
